Situational interviews ask the applicant how they would respond,while behavioral description interviews ask the applicant how they did respond.
Random Error
Variability in data or measurements that arises due to chance and affects the accuracy but not the validity of an experiment.
Inferential Statistics
Statistical methods that allow researchers to make inferences or generalizations from a sample to the population from which it was drawn.
Physical Attractiveness
The extent to which an individual's physical characteristics are deemed attractive or lovely.
Personality Characteristics
Traits or qualities that form an individual's distinctive character, often influencing behavior and thought patterns.
